随着互联网的普及与推广,人们对Web应用建设的要求越来越高,HTML和XHTML标准已不能适应Web应用发展的需求,HTML5标准应运而生。它的许多新特性,无论在设计开发与功能应用上都展现了良好的应用前景,HTML5标准的应用已成为一种趋势。荣新科技针对HTML5移动互联网应用发展趋势做了一些探讨分析。
1、HMTL5的移动互联网应用特点
与Native应用主要运行在终端本地操作系统之上不同,HTML5应用程序主要运行在云端服务器侧,应用与终端本地操作系统仅进行轻量级的交互访问;因此HTML5应用与Native应用相比,在应用运行模式、应用开发模式以及用户体验方面都存在区别。 2、应用开发模式对比
Native应用采用复杂的操作系统本地编程语言编写,开发者需要针对不同类型操作系统、同一操作系统的不同版本及不同的硬件平台来开发不同版本的应用,应用的开发、调试和适配工作量非常大,因而导致应用开发周期较长、技术门槛较高;此外,在应用开发完成后,后期应用的维护成本也较高,当开发者进行版本更新时,需要针对适用于不同操作系统版本的应用同时进行更新,且应用更新完成后,需要将新版本的应用上传至应用商店,并重新进行应用商店的审核流程,无法满足应用的快速部署需求。
HTML5应用采用标准Web语言,如HTML5、CSS、JavaScript等编写,应用在HTML5浏览器中运行,并可以轻松移植到任何支持HTML5浏览器的终端上,能够实现跨平台运行。因此,对于同一款应用,开发者只需要集中精力开发一个版本即可,有助于减少开发者在应用适配方面的工作量;应用需要更新时,开发者也只需在服务器端维护一个版本即可,无须针对不同的操作系统和终端开发不同的新版本,大大降低应用的开发和维护成本,很好地满足了移动互联网时代应用的快速开发和部署需求,真正实现“一次开发、随处可用”。
由于文章的可读性和网络的局限性,我们将以分文的方式为读者介绍荣新科技对HTML5移动互联网应用发展趋势的分析讲解,后续内容请读者关注荣新科技web栏目的持续更新。
因篇幅问题不能全部显示,请点此查看更多更全内容